Via crucis (the way of the cross) comprises three parts: the vision, the Christ death and the resurrection. This play is filled with different works depicting the three scenic parts softened by some orchestral pieces.
The main characteristic of L'arpeggiata is that it interprets music combining historical performance with jazz and folk. The result is a very pleasant music. Im aware that this kind of interpretation isnt so attached to its supposed original, but music is alive and Im happy that people try other ways.
